Understanding the Vertical Behavioral Stack
The podcast explores the concept of the vertical behavioral stack, which represents different levels of our brain and body systems. It starts with the enteric system, responsible for stability, followed by the reptilian system governing fight or flight responses. The limbic system, centered around emotions, and the cognition system are also discussed. The podcast explains that these systems influence our behaviors and that achieving stability, satisfaction, and integration within them is essential. Additionally, it suggests that societal changes can be achieved by training young individuals to reset their limbic systems.
Challenges and Recommendations for Behavioral Change
The podcast discusses the challenges faced by individuals in our current culture, including trauma, dopamine-seeking behavior, and a me-versus-we mindset. It stresses the importance of healing emotional states and promotes the need for a change in cultural consciousness. The podcast concludes with the coach's recommendations for behavioral change, including splitting the day into two periods with regular mealtimes, practicing deep breathing during stressful situations, training reactions to events by cultivating gratitude or humor, and shifting from focus to awareness. The value of silent reflection and awareness, exemplified by silent Saturdays, is also highlighted.
In this Frankly, Nate offers a personal reflection on his learnings about ‘awareness’ vs ‘focus’ and how this knowledge could be used as a guide toward more thoughtful behaviors. The human body’s system has evolved through time and the layers were built sequentially, each interacting and reacting to the systems below it. By becoming aware of this and attempting to balance them from the bottom up, we could move away from the reactionary tendencies that many in our culture are now pulled towards. How does an overstimulating, dopamine driven modern environment affect our brains ability to cope? How do our behaviors change when our systems are in a constant state of fear or dissatisfaction? What would the world look like if we spent more time reflecting and realigning rather than in perpetual fight, flight, or freeze mode?
